PAGE 26F <br /> 6.25.6 Placement of Streets, Driveways. and Buildings <br /> Streets, driveways, and buildings or other impervious structures shall be <br /> located, to the extent reasonably possible, so as to take full advantage of `:: : <br /> the absorption capacity of the soils on which they are to be situated and to ...,.. <br /> avoid the following environmentally sensitive areas: <br /> a. Stream buffer zones as required by Article 6.25.5 above; <br /> b. Floodplains as defined in the Orange County Flood Damage Prevention <br /> Ordinance, by special survey by a registered engineer or surveyor or by <br /> alluvial soils as designated in the Orange County Soils Survey and which are <br /> not part of a required stream buffer zone; <br /> c. Wetland areas as defined by the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ers; <br /> d. Land with slopes greater than fifteen percent (15%) ; and <br /> e. Natural areas as identified in the Inventory of Natural Areas and <br /> Wildlife Habitats of Orange County, N.C. <br /> To avoid the creation of lots that will be difficult to build upon in a <br /> manner that complies with the standards set forth in this Article, the <br /> preliminary plat for the subdivision of land shall show proposed building <br /> envelopes and approximate driveway locations for all lots within such <br /> subdivisions. Thereafter, no zoning compliance permit may be issued for the <br /> construction of buildings or driveways outside the areas so designated on <br /> the preliminary plat unless the Zoning Officer makes a written finding that "' y14') <br /> the proposed location complies with the provisions of this Article. <br /> 6.25.7 Water Supply/Sewage Disposal Facilities Required <br /> Every principal use and every lot within a subdivision shall be served by a <br /> water supply and sewage disposal system that is adequate to accommodate the <br /> needs of such use or subdivision lot and that complies with all applicable - <br /> regulations of the Orange County Health Department. <br /> Notwithstanding the above provisions, water supply and sewage treatment <br /> systems shall be limited to individual wells and on-site septic systems or <br /> individual on-site alternative .disposal systems. The use of community <br /> alternative wastewater disposal systems_and_public water and sewer_.service <br /> is restricted as specified in Article 6.15.2.a of this Ordinance. No new <br /> septic tanks and their nitrification fields shall be located within a <br /> designated stream buffer zone or within one hundred (100) feet of a <br /> perennial or intermittent stream as shown on the USGS quadrangle maps for <br /> Orange County, whichever is the greater distance. <br /> F.
